Windsor FamilyMarshall is a full time evangelist with a Master of Divinity degree from The Assemblies of God Theological Seminary, and is currently pursuing a Doctor of Ministry degree with an emphasis in evangelism. Marshall presently serves as the General Presbyter for the Assemblies of God evangelists in Springfield, Missouri, and adjunct professor for Central Bible College and the Assemblies of God Theological Seminary. Marshall and his wife, Nancy, have one son, Joshua, and daughter, Hannah.

The Windsor Family's ministry is witnessed by restoration, regeneration and revitalization; as they emphasize salvation, healing, and the Holy Spirit. Marshall and Nancy embrace a passion for restoring the downtrodden into a relationship with a Savior who cares; through the sound teaching and preaching of God’s Word, revealing the truths of Scripture in principles for today. Their sensitivity to the Holy Spirit, and compassion for those that are hurting in the body of Christ, are evidence of God’s call: to be a ministry of education, encouragement, and empowerment.

Marshall and Nancy have traveled extensively throughout the United States and overseas ministering the Word of God. They focus on proclaiming the gospel of Jesus Christ and also teach various seminars and courses at home and abroad in Bible school, district, and church settings.
